University of KentThe ‘Borders and Crossings’ international conference series is dedicated to the study of travel writing. It started in Derry in 1998 thanks to the work of Glenn Hooper (Glasgow Caledonian University) and Tim Youngs (Nottingham Trent). In the last two decades, the Borders and Crossing series has witnessed, and been a catalyst for, the growing importance of the field of travel writing across many disciplines in the Arts, Humanities, and Social Sciences.
